One Japanese Kyokuroku Folding Chair
Japanese red lacquered folding meditation armchair for monks.
kyokuroku chairs in original red lacquer with gilt carvings and embossed brass hardware.
Chair with seat in canvas. The chair has a footrest.
Original untouched condition. Ware consist with age and use.
From monastery in Japan, Meiji period approx. 1870.
Kyokuroku is the name given to this type of folding meditation chairs for monks.
